Scott Gordon Fraser

Scott Gordon Fraser, 53, of Dakota Dunes, S.D., died July 24, 2012, at Sanford Hospital in Sioux Falls, S.D., surrounded by his family.
A memorial service will be held in Lombard, Ill., at a later date.
Grateful to have shared his life with him are his wife Mary (Radtke) Fraser of 28 years; and four children, Chris of Lombard, Ill., Heather of Sioux Falls, S.D., Jennifer of Omaha, Neb., and Melissa of Dakota Dunes, S.D. He is also survived by his mother, Jessica Fraser of Lombard, Ill.; sisters, Carol (Dave) Knuth of Addison, Ill., Lee (Chris) Salafatinos of Glen Ellyn, Ill., and Pamela Fraser of Lombard, Ill. He was preceded in death by his father, Alastair Fraser.
Mr. Fraser was born July 8, 1959, in New Haven, Conn., to Jessica and Alastair Fraser. Scott lived most of his life in Lombard, Ill. Scott graduated with a Bachelor of Science in Finance degree from the University of Illinois at Chicago in 1982 and would go on to get his MBA at Aurora University. Scott was employed as the treasurer of Panduit in Tinley Park, Ill., for many years. He was a talented musician, loving husband and a wonderful father.

Margot B. Schweppe

Margot Brockman Schweppe, age 78, died on Sunday, July 15, from complications of Alzheimer’s disease.
Her ashes will be spread along a favorite hiking trail in Shenandoah National Park in a private ceremony.
She is survived by her children, Mark, Michael and Laura Schweppe; daughters-in-law, Ellen Gray and Marsha LeBoeuf; son-in-law, Steve Harris; her grandchildren, Drew and Maggie Schweppe; and her brothers, Richard and Andrew Brockman.
A longtime resident of Lombard, Margot moved to Alexandria, Va., in 1991 to be closer to her children. A graduate of York High School and Elmhurst College, Margot was a longtime member of the First Church of Lombard. She will be remembered as a devoted mother, Girl Scout volunteer leader and a true friend to many people both in Lombard and Alexandria.
Margot’s love of travel and the outdoors brought her to many beautiful places around the world, including all 50 states in America. Margot was an avid birder and enjoyed hiking, camping, canoeing and backpacking well into her 60s. Her adventurous and friendly spirit will be remembered by her family and friends.
